Transaction d40816e3117b694b38097d76ff54f445152244b15c44477b79201c5bdbf28686
1 Input
1 Output
-
d40816e3117b694b38097d76ff54f445152244b15c44477b79201c5bdbf28686:0
- value
- 1982389
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e9d8f7213f6f8109fc701cd0734d58580984670a OP_EQUAL
- address
- 3P1VHFsCEN5EvSDy114K2r9z9iAe53tkzr